Local Regulations and Licensing
In Cutler Bay, electricity services are regulated by the Florida Public Service Commission (FPSC). All electricity providers must be licensed under Florida Statute 366. This ensures that they meet safety and service standards. When selecting a provider, make sure they are compliant with these regulations to avoid issues down the line.

Seasonal Considerations
Cutler Bay experiences a tropical climate, which means that electricity usage can peak during the hot summers due to air conditioning demands. Be prepared for higher bills during these months. Consider energy-efficient appliances and smart thermostats to help manage costs. Additionally, many providers offer seasonal promotions, so keep an eye out for those during the hotter months.
